On  0, David Wuertele <dave-gnus@bfnet.com> wrote:
> I boot my thinkpad, and the bluetooth chip is recognized.  My phone
> has bluetooth turned on.  I see my phone when I scan, but I can't seem
> to connect with it:
> 
> # uname -a
> Linux 5nave 2.6.5-1.358 #1 Sat May 8 09:04:50 EDT 2004 i686 i686 i386 GNU/Linux
> # rpm -q bluez-utils bluez-libs
> bluez-utils-2.4-3
> bluez-libs-2.5-2.1
> # hcitool scan
> Scanning ...
> 	00:60:57:2A:37:E9	Dave's Nokia
> [...]
> # ps auxwf | grep hcid
> root      1982  0.0  0.0  3100  700 ?        S    16:24   0:00 hcid: processing events
> root      2785  0.0  0.0  3104  700 ?        S    16:43   0:00  \_ hcid: processing events
> root      2790  0.0  0.0  4012  572 pts/1    S    16:44   0:00              \_ grep hcid
> # rfcomm connect rfcomm0 00:60:57:2A:37:E9
> Can't connect RFCOMM socket: Resource temporarily unavailable
> # tail -2 /var/log/messages
> Jun  9 16:43:37 5nave hcid[1982]: link_key_request (sba=00:20:E0:75:D6:F6, dba=00:60:57:2A:37:E9) 
> Jun  9 16:43:37 5nave hcid[1982]: pin_code_request (sba=00:20:E0:75:D6:F6, dba=00:60:57:2A:37:E9) 
> 
> Is there something else I should be doing?

Seems that your PIN exchange doesn't work. What is your "security"
setting in hcid.conf? Does appear a pin windows on the mobile display?
